Transaction 71c815917035a259753e43b7ccba675488a2487567d1a1465058d483b1586248

2 Input
2 Outputs
  • 71c815917035a259753e43b7ccba675488a2487567d1a1465058d483b1586248:0
  • value  3137452
    address  18bTyjrut5NdkTMbDzbXmYbDYTqDgC3xz3
  • 71c815917035a259753e43b7ccba675488a2487567d1a1465058d483b1586248:1
  • value  8330
    address  3Py6Cn6naLFz7m1pHpnP4wYEocyNm86hvP